come around in German

come around in German is einlenken, zu sich kommen.

come around in German

einlenken
verb
(idiomatic) To change one's mind, especially to begin to agree or appreciate what one was reluctant to accept at first.
zu sich kommen
verb
To regain consciousness after a faint etc.
